My favourite!. I have been going here regularly since they first opened a few years ago & its now my favourite pizza place in the area. The pizzas are loaded with fresh & great quality toppings, moist & tasty unlike revolting dominos/pizza hut with those horrible dried up bits they call food. They are more like the traditional style pizza of years past. They are also great value, around $13 for a traditional large or $17 for gourmet large, cheaper & better than most of the so called gourmet competitors in the area.The only complaints i have is about the bases, they're not terrible but a bit on the dry side, the overall taste compensates for this though.<br/>edit: last order the other night was a bit scabby on toppings compared to usual, hope these guys aren't going downhill!
